Transaction 5470ea764b7a7243b85627f85c9623534e31a6381f0aeaedf45dc2adcdaf063f

1 Input
2 Outputs
  • 5470ea764b7a7243b85627f85c9623534e31a6381f0aeaedf45dc2adcdaf063f:0
  • value  1592632
    address  1Cwcwob6jdQLrp5Rqwp1ZCsPaHtKHHPnbZ
  • 5470ea764b7a7243b85627f85c9623534e31a6381f0aeaedf45dc2adcdaf063f:1
  • value  669011178
    address  3L1VfPnu1s9Wv7e4oriqvYWuhoHc5Sa8t7